Output d28517f604b068352e94ff7743e4da6261c308d9e7ad59d8155121da859b5afa:8

value
2065626
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f067de978d0a88fbf30d760ceec2eb9efe0276e8 OP_EQUAL
address
3PcAXZaHaimz58LoVya9Myye31b3mrGj2k
transaction
d28517f604b068352e94ff7743e4da6261c308d9e7ad59d8155121da859b5afa
spent
true